Changer la value pour un input type file ?

Changer la value pour un input type file ? - HTML/CSS - Programmation

Marsh Posté le 29-06-2005 à 15:58:46    

Bonjour, je cherche a changer la value d'un input de type file lors d'un envement bien précis.
 
En gros quand on clic quelque part je fais un document.mon_input.value = '';
Mais ca ne fonctionne pas...  
 
Si je change le type de l'input en type=text, cela fonctionne !
Je me demande donc comment fait on pour vider un input type file si c'est possible ?

Reply

Marsh Posté le 29-06-2005 à 15:58:46   

Reply

Marsh Posté le 29-06-2005 à 16:03:52    

Non, et heureusement qu'on ne peut pas [:spamafote]

Reply

Marsh Posté le 29-06-2005 à 16:04:34    

Et puis de toute facon c'est document.getElementById('mon_input').value alors :D


---------------
http://www.alsacreations.com , http://www.openweb.eu.org. Mon CV : http://cv.roane-irkana.net/. Exemple à ne surtout pas suivre : www.worldinternet.be
Reply

Marsh Posté le 29-06-2005 à 16:08:00    

Merci plainsofpain, pour l'infos... j'ai ecris .mon_input pour abrégé car le problème que j'ai ne viens pas de là... :s
 
En fait j'ai deux input file et je veux que l'utilisateur ne serve que d'un seul, donc jvoulais faire en sorte que quand il choisit un fichier dans l'un, ça vide l'autre, et vice et versa...
 
Mais je pensais pas que le .value n'allait pas fonctionner avec un input type=file...
 
Quelqu'un a peut-être une autre idée de comment je pourrai faire ?

Reply

Marsh Posté le 29-06-2005 à 16:14:20    

Il est impossible de modifier la valeur d'un input file en javascript point barre
 
Au mieux, tu peux utiliser la propriété disabled, mais bon courage pour gérer le machin [:dawa]


Message édité par masklinn le 29-06-2005 à 16:14:59

---------------
Stick a parrot in a Call of Duty lobby, and you're gonna get a racist parrot. — Cody
Reply

Marsh Posté le 29-06-2005 à 16:20:56    

Et je te jure, ca serait un sacré bouzin :p


---------------
http://www.alsacreations.com , http://www.openweb.eu.org. Mon CV : http://cv.roane-irkana.net/. Exemple à ne surtout pas suivre : www.worldinternet.be
Reply

Marsh Posté le 29-06-2005 à 16:21:20    

Ouais mais avec disabled l'utilisateur comprendra pas bien ce qu'il se passe. Tandis que si le champ se vide, il comprend bien que c'est l'un ou l'autre... Mais bon si c'est impossible...

Reply

Marsh Posté le 29-06-2005 à 16:22:48    

Ah ouais chuis sûr qu'il serait vachement plus heureux de voir ses champs s'effacer comme ça pouf magic [:pingouino]
 
T'as songé à mettre un radio button en face de chaque input et que le visiteur il active le radio button qui correspond au champ qu'il veut utiliser? [:pingouino]


---------------
Stick a parrot in a Call of Duty lobby, and you're gonna get a racist parrot. — Cody
Reply

Marsh Posté le 29-06-2005 à 16:28:32    

Je sais qu'il y a d'autre solution auxquel j'ai pensé, mais il se trouve que vu comment est la chose, comment c'est fait et plein d'autre paramètres que je ne vais pas déballer ici car tout le monde s'en moque, c'était la solution la plus approprié, mais si on me certifie que c'est impossible, je vais voir quelle autre solution je vais adopter.

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ed